This post got my attention so allow me to give my opinion as a teacher. 1. NOT ALL AI'S ARE CREATED EQUAL!!!! There are many teachers I would go to who are not AI's and probably do not know what that means. Many teachers that are not "certified" can flat out teach. You may have to ask some questions about what they teach and ask for references but they are out there. 2. Golftec has some really good info. The ones I have been to set their cameras properly and can provide some great data. 3. Do an honest evaluation of your game and what needs work. When I lived in Buffalo and did not have the luxury of playing I spent more time in front of a mirror and less time hitting balls into a net. I also spent a great deal of time on my fitness. Short game is also very easy to work on during the winter.
